Understanding Your Symptoms and Conditions
- Chest pain, high blood pressure, and high blood sugar can increase the risk of heart disease and other complications.
Immediate Actions and When to Seek Emergency Care
- Seek immediate medical attention if chest pain is severe, accompanied by shortness of breath, or radiates to the arm or jaw.
Lifestyle Modifications
- Adopt a heart-healthy diet, engage in regular physical activity, manage weight, and quit smoking.
Medical Evaluation and Monitoring
- Consult a healthcare provider for a comprehensive evaluation, including blood tests and blood pressure monitoring.
Medications
- Medications like Amlodipine may be prescribed for high blood pressure. Adhere to prescribed treatments and follow up regularly.
Regular Follow-up and Support
- Maintain ongoing care with healthcare professionals, including cardiologists and endocrinologists.
Stress Management and Mental Health
- Practice stress reduction techniques such as yoga or meditation to support overall well-being.
